About
Minimalist crate to generate Base62 UUIDs

Command line utility
$ base62-uuid -h
Base62 UUID
Usage: base62-uuid [OPTIONS]
Options:
-c, --count <COUNT> Number of Base62 UUIDs to generate [default: 1]
-d, --decode Decode Base62 UUIDs from STDIN to standard UUIDs
-e, --encode Encode standard UUIDs from STDIN to Base62 UUIDs
-p, --pad Pad UUIDs with leading zeroes
-u Generate/encode/decode u128 UUIDs instead of Base62 UUIDs
-h, --help Print help
-V, --version Print version
$ base62-uuid -V
base62-uuid 2.1.2
$ base62-uuid

Library functions
use base62_uuid::{base62_uuid, decode, encode};
let id = base62_uuid();
let id_decoded = decode(&id);
let id_encoded = encode(&id_decoded);
assert_eq!(id_encoded, id);
